Indie studio Echo Bridge Entertainment has named Bobby Rock to head up its latest acquisition efforts.

Rock, a 26-year film industry veteran, most recently headed American Zoetrope’s L.A. offices. He joins another industry vet Leonard Shapiro, who is now a consultant for Echo Bridge Entertainment’s worldwide acquisitions team.

Founded in 2003, Echo Bridge Entertainment is an independent film distribution company that acquires content for sale and distribution throughout the world to theaters, TV networks and stations, home entertainment, cable and VOD. Today the company controls a library of more than 3,600 titles.
